Jess got sporty in SA!
Jessica Alba showed off her ball skills in South Africa on Monday when she took part in a friendly game of soccer with local children.
Jess was in Johannesburg to promote the 1GOAL: Education for All campaign, for which she serves as co-chairperson. The aim of her visit was to raise awareness about the importance of the World Cup, which takes place in the country, in uplifting underprivileged kids in Africa.
She says, "I have had an incredible visit to South Africa. I'm happy to be sharing in the world's excitement about the upcoming World Cup. Not only is this going to be a tournament to remember, but the lasting legacy of this World Cup will be education for all."
But Jess also took time out of her busy schedule to interact and enjoy a kickabout with local soccer-mad kids.
